Comprehending the Sump Pump


Prior to diving into the cleansing procedure, it's vital to have a standard understanding of exactly how a sump pump works. Typically installed in a pit or basin listed below the cellar floor, a sump pump consists of several key elements, including a pump, a float switch, and a discharge pipeline. When water accumulates in the pit, the float switch turns on the pump, which then pumps the water out through the discharge pipeline, away from the building's structure.

Step-by-step Overview to Cleansing a Sump Pump


Shutting Off the Power


Begin by disconnecting the power supply to the sump pump to avoid any crashes while cleansing.

Removing Debris and Dirt


Utilize a bucket or a scoop to remove any type of noticeable particles, dirt, or debris from the sump pit. Dispose of the debris properly to prevent it from blocking the pump or the discharge pipe.

Cleaning the Pump and Float Change


When the pit is free from debris, carefully remove the pump from the pit. Evaluate the pump and the float switch for any kind of signs of damage or wear. Make use of a soft brush or fabric to cleanse the surfaces and get rid of any kind of collected gunk.

Purging the System


After cleaning the pump and float switch, purge the sump pit with tidy water to eliminate any kind of staying dust or debris. This will certainly help guarantee that the pump operates efficiently and efficiently.

Looking For Appropriate Functioning


Before reinstalling the pump, execute a quick examination to ensure that the float switch turns on the pump appropriately. Pour some water right into the sump pit and observe the pump's operation. If every little thing is operating properly, you can reassemble the pump and reconnect the power supply.

    How To Clean a Sump Pump


    Prepare The Materials


  • Plastic sheet or tarp


  • Garden hose


  • Scraping tool (putty knife or plastic scraper)


  • Large bucket


  • Wet/dry vacuum


  • Remove the Sump Pump from the Power Supply


    Unplug the sump pump from the power outlet or turn off the circuit breaker. Don’t skip this step, as it is crucial for your safety.



    Cut Off Any Water Source


    Lock all systems that drain into the sump pit, and inform everyone not to use them. Doing this step will prevent water from flowing into the pit while you’re cleaning.


    Wrap the Bottom of the Pump


    Place the pump in an area where you can clean it from all sides. Wrap the bottom portion of the sump pump with plastic tarp/sheeting for easier cleanup.


    Clean the Pump


    Sprinkle water onto the pump using a garden hose to loosen the debris. Ensure to spray all sides and openings. Remove any hard-stuck gunk with a scraping tool.


    Rinse the Pump


    Splash water again onto the pump using the garden hose. Doing so will flush down any remaining debris and gunk.


    Drain the Check Valve


    The check valve is a component of the sump pump that helps drain water and prevents it from flowing back. Open the valve and ensure to catch the drained liquid with a bucket.


    Remove Excess Water With a Wet/Dry Vacuum


    Use a shop vac to remove all the remaining water in the pump. Besides your device, the wet/dry vacuum can also help clear spills in the area where you cleaned the device.
